How to set foreign key in sql server

WebCould you simply add an identity column to the Users table (not making it the primary key or clustering key) and put an unique non-clustered index on it, then you can join to it from the Alerts table (and put a foreign key in place)? Share Improve this answer Follow answered Sep 1, 2011 at 1:29 mrdenny 26.9k 2 41 79 Add a comment Your Answer WebAug 12, 2008 · a) Set their ThemeID to NULL or b) Assign a different, "default" ThemeID On Delete Set Null Setting foreign key references to NULL is very easy to do with SQL 2005 and above. We simply set the foreign key's ON DELETE clause to SET NULL and it will work just as we'd expected:

Essential Guide to SQL Server FOREIGN KEY Constraint

WebApr 5, 2024 · Creating a Foreign key constraint To create a SQL foreign key constraint, the parent table should have primary key column or column with UNIQUE constraint. In this case, table Dept is parent table which has … WebTo create a new table containing a foreign key column that references another table, use the keyword FOREIGN KEY REFERENCES at the end of the definition of that column. Follow … great pottery throwdown 2022 host https://alliedweldandfab.com

Primary, foreign, and unique keys - Azure Synapse Analytics

WebThey are as follows. Default Constraint. UNIQUE KEY constraint. NOT NULL constraint. CHECK KEY constraint. PRIMARY KEY constraint. FOREIGN KEY constraint. Note: … WebAug 18, 2024 · Create a dedicated SQL pool table with a primary key: SQL CREATE TABLE mytable (c1 INT PRIMARY KEY NONCLUSTERED NOT ENFORCED, c2 INT); Create a dedicated SQL pool table with a unique constraint: SQL CREATE TABLE t6 (c1 INT UNIQUE NOT ENFORCED, c2 INT); Next steps WebDec 5, 2024 · SQL: Should foreign keys be indexed in SQL Server? If I create a primary key (let's say a CustomerID in a Customers table) in SQL Server, an index is automatically created to support that key. Primary keys must be unique and not null. SQL Server uses that index to ensure that the key is unique. floor requestition form

SQL: Should foreign keys be indexed in SQL Server?

Category:How To Set Foreign Keys in SQL Server 2024 ? - YouTube

Tags:How to set foreign key in sql server

How to set foreign key in sql server

sql server - How to force subscriber to have foreign key WITH …

WebActually, there are two foreign_key_checks variables: a global variable and a local (per session) variable. Upon connection, the session variable is initialized to the value of the global variable. The command SET foreign_key_checks modifies the session variable. To modify the global variable, use SET GLOBAL foreign_key_checks or SET @@global ... WebAug 17, 2024 · Step 1 — Setting Up a Sample Database and Tables. In this step, you’ll create a sample database and set up a few tables. You’ll also insert some sample data that you’ll …

How to set foreign key in sql server

Did you know?

WebAug 31, 2024 · We can add a foreign key to a relation in the following ways Method-1 : Syntax : CREATE TABLE TABLE_NAME ( Column 1 datatype, Column 2 datatype, Column 3 datatype FOREIGN KEY REFERENCES Table_name (Column name), //Column which has to be a forigen key .. .. Column n ) Consider The following customer relationship

WebApr 4, 2024 · How To Set Foreign Keys in SQL Server 2024 ? - YouTube 0:00 / 3:51 How To Set Foreign Keys in SQL Server 2024 ? HaTkesh InFotech Pvt.Ltd. 332 subscribers 27K views 2 years ago … WebCreate a Foreign Key in SQL Server This will open the Employee table in the design mode. Now, right-click anywhere on the table designer and select Relationships..., as shown …

WebApr 8, 2024 · The wildcard opeartor % used in starting of matching string renders any index created useless .. More are the characters before 1st wildcard operator , faster is the index lookup scan . Anyways you can add an index to existing table WebFeb 28, 2024 · Using SQL Server Management Studio To modify a foreign key In Object Explorer, expand the table with the foreign key and then expand Keys. Right-click the …

WebAdd foreign key using Alter Table statement. If you want to add a FOREIGN KEY to the column into the SQL table, you have to follow the below steps in the given sequence: Create the database in the system. Create two tables in the same database. View Table structure before foreign key addition. Add a foreign key to the table.

WebMay 26, 2013 · On the Select Source Table and Views screen of the wizard, click the checkbox next to every table you want copied. For each row (table) on that screen, click on it so it is highlighted and then click Edit Mappings. For each row (table), click/check Append rows to the destination table and Enable identity insert. floor replacement in bathroomWebAug 17, 2024 · In this article I demonstrate how to create a foreign key in SQL Server using Transact-SQL.I demonstrate how to create a foreign key at the time of creating the table … great pottery throwdown 2022 hbo season 5WebApr 11, 2024 · Either create the second table first. Or use alter table. That is, create the first table without the reference and then do: alter table table1 add constraint fk_table1_team … floor researchWebDec 1, 2024 · Select Primary key table Now select the primary key from the dropdown underneath the primary key table and foreign key column from the dropdown underneath the foreign key table name. Select primary and foreign key Now click on OK button and press Ctrl+S to save and Done. Method Two: floor restoration company herefordWebDec 5, 2024 · But if I create a foreign key (let's say a CustomerID in an Orders table), SQL Server doesn't create any index to support that. When I have the foreign key in place, and I … floor restoration company denverWebUntil InnoDB implements deferred constraint checking, some things will be impossible, such as deleting a record that refers to itself using a foreign key. Back to the drawing board. You may handle this limitation of innodb engine, by temporarily disabling foreign key checks by setting server variable: set foreign_key_checks=0; From MySQL manual: great pottery throwdown 2022 keithWeb2 days ago · Trying to practice SQLserver on EHR data and since most of that is locked down I'm trying to expand on this data and will open source it as SQLserver code, DML for the SQLserver and python code for SQLite. My apologies if this is basic or newb level question but this is the first SQLserver database I'm setting up in Windows and I'm a mac … floor restorations ltd solihull